ABOUT PROMEDICA FLOWER HOSPITAL – MENTAL AND BEHAVIORAL HEALTH

The largest provider of inpatient psychiatric care in northwest Ohio and southeast Michigan, the Mental and Behavioral Health Department of ProMedica Flower Hospital admits adults struggling with mental illness, substance abuse, and/or co-occurring disorders. The facility is located in Sylvania, Ohio, which is just outside of Toledo.

TREATMENT & ASSESSMENT

Inpatient treatment is available for both severe and persistent mental illness. Services include psychiatric and addiction emergency treatment, psychiatric intensive care, psychiatric and addiction consultation and education, and a specialized schizophrenia treatment program. As an alternative to admission or readmission to the unit, psychiatric observation services are also available. In some cases, treatment may be received in a client’s home.

STAFF CREDENTIALS

According to the hospital’s website, the treatment team includes physicians, psychiatrists, nurses, psychologists, licensed social workers, and other mental health professionals. FINANCING

According to HealthGrove, the facility accepts Medicaid, Medicare, and private insurance. The one loved one surveyed by Best-rehabs.com to date gave the hospital five out of five stars for its affordability.
